BEHOLD, I COME QUICKLY A Study of Revelation LESSON 27 Revelation 11:1-11:3 INTRODUCTION TO REVELATION 11 Behold, I come quickly: blessed is he that keepeth the sayings of the prophecy of this book. (Revelation 22:7) The Unpardonable Sin Before we get into Revelation 11, lets pause to lay a foundation. Remember also that Revelation 10 and 11 is a lull between the Trumpet Judgments and the Bowl Judgments during which we are about to experience the full force of God s wrath in the climax crescendo. As we saw earlier, Jesus brought a message to Israel of the promised kingdom. This was a physical kingdom and referred to the Messianic Kingdom ruled by the Messiah. This is presented in the Book of Revelation as the Millennial Kingdom. This was the hope of the Jewish people. 1 Jesus brought this message, as did John the Baptist. In doing so, Jesus validated the message with many signs, including healing the blind and the raising of the dead. Finally, in Matthew 12, the Jewish leaders accused Jesus of working the signs by the aid of a demon, Beelzebub. In rejection of the signs, the Pharisees rejected Jesus as Messiah claiming He had an evil spirit. Jesus accused them of blasphemy of the Holy Spirit and called the sin unpardonable. It was John the Baptist s job to prepare the nation for their Messiah. John brought a broom to sweep it clean, but the nation rejected their Messiah. 2 The last state became worse than the first that we see as we continue in Matthew 12:43: Matt 12:43 When the unclean spirit is gone out of a man, he walketh through dry places, seeking rest, and findeth none. 44 Then he saith, I will return into my house from whence I came out; and when he is come, he findeth it empty, swept, and garnished. John the Baptist has fulfilled his role of preparing Israel for their Messiah, but Israel would not receive Him. As a result that generation committed the unpardonable sin and Israel s promised kingdom was delayed. 2 The Basis of the Second Coming of the Messiah, pp. 257, 259, 260. 2

Jesus told us that the sign of Jonah is His burial and resurrection: MATT 12:40 For as Jonas was three days and three nights in the whale's belly; so shall the Son of man be three days and three nights in the heart of the earth. Jonah was three days and nights in the belly of the whale before he was resurrected for God s purpose. The resurrection of Lazarus (John 11:1-44), who had been dead four days, was the first sign of Jonah. John 11:39 Jesus said, Take ye away the stone. In the New Testament there are three signs given that qualify as the sign of Jonah, each having a significant impact on the Jews and their nation. The first sign was that of the 3 The Basis of the Second Coming of the Messiah, p. 258. 3

burial and resurrection of Lazarus, the second was the burial and resurrection of Jesus, the third sign will be the death and resurrection of the two witnesses. The first two signs were rejected by Israel, while the third sign will be accepted and lead to the salvation of the Jews of Jerusalem. 4 Jesus Condemned A Political Event Notice, this was not a purely religious decision that the Jewish leaders were making. Their main concern was their jobs and what remained of their government. The leaders should have known, to the very day, the time that Messiah would show up (thy visitation) because of Daniel s seventy-weeks prophecy (Daniel 9:24-26). Jesus was crucified a few days later and was resurrected on the third day. This was the second sign of Jonah to the nation. The leaders officially rejected that sign with the stoning of Stephen in Acts 7. It is interesting to note that the Gospel message was officially carried to the Gentiles for the first time in Acts 8. 6 The third sign of Jonah to the Jewish nation will be the death and resurrection of the two witnesses that we shall see later as we continue our study in Revelation chapter 11. This sign will be accepted by the Jews leading to their salvation notice: After pronouncing woes against the Jewish leaders in Matthew 23, the Lord proclaims: Matt 23:37 O Jerusalem, Jerusalem, thou that killest the prophets, and stonest them which are sent unto thee, how often would I have gathered thy children together, even as a hen gathereth her chickens under her wings, and ye would not! 38 Behold, your house is left unto you desolate. 39 For I say unto you, Ye shall not see me henceforth, till ye shall say, Blessed is he that cometh in the name of the Lord. Notice that Jesus did not say that Israel would be forsaken as a nation forever. Jesus will not return in His Second Coming until the people and nation say blessed is He who comes in the name of the Lord. This is the point of the Tribulation, the salvation of the nation of Israel. When Israel rejected their Messiah, God went back to His place. Notice that God says that Israel is His weapon against the nations. We see that the focus of the world is on this tiny sliver of a nation, and on its capitol city Jerusalem. The Palestinians want Jerusalem as the capitol of a Palestinian state. The international community seems to want Jerusalem declared an international city, open and available to all nations and religions. 11 The religious Jews want to rebuild their temple. The Palestinians want to keep their mosque called the Dome of the Rock. The conflict is between Jacob and Ishmael, Judaism and Islam. Jerusalem is considered holy by three religions, Christian, Judaism, and Islam. Christians worship on Sunday, Judaism worships on Saturday, and Islam worships on Friday. Jesus was crucified there, the Temple of the Jews was located there, and the Muslims believe that Muhammad ascended into heaven from there. 12 What About the Temple? The question is who worships the true God? We do not know what is to become of the mosque when Israel rebuilds the Temple. A rebuilt Temple on the Temple Mount after removal of the mosque would be an insult to the God of Islam. The issue is extremely volatile. 13 The Muslim mosque, called the Dome of the Rock, or the Mosque of Omar, is located over the site traditionally thought to be the place where Abraham offered Isaac on Mount Moriah. 14 That Muhammad ascended to heaven from this spot is tradition. The truth may be that the mosque was built over the exposed rock on the Temple Mount as a competition with the rival caliph of Mecca, in order to replace or divert the pilgrimage to Ka'ba, the holy stone of Mecca. 15 The rebuilding of this temple may take place after the Gog and Magog invasion that we saw earlier. Russia and her allies, the Muslim nations, may have been destroyed or otherwise neutralized. During this battle the mosque may have been destroyed. Possibly the Temple will be rebuilt, as the result of a covenant, alongside the Dome of the Rock, in an International Jerusalem. With all opposition out of the way, the third Temple (Tribulation Temple) may be rebuilt with the aid of an international agreement. 16 This temple will not be authorized by God, and will be desecrated by the Antichrist.
